Assembly Instructions
Tools Needed: Flat Head & Philips screwdriver, adjustable wrench
STOP
Please read all instructions before assembly.
Step 1: Slide Gear Nuts (F) down over Gear Bar (C).
Step 2:
with Hex Nut (J). This keeps the Nuts (F) from sliding off Bar (C).
Step 3: Attach Legs (D) on 3 sides of Gear Nuts (F) using Short Screw (I) and Washer (K), making sure to leave middle set of holes open.
Step 4:
Step 5: Attach Crank Mechanism (E) to Gear Nuts (F) using Short Screw (I) and
Washer (K). Make sure the mechanism is engaged before securing.
Step 6: Attach Top Plate (B) to top of Gear Bar (C) using Top Plate Screws (L).
Step 7: Place Table Top (A) upside down on clean surface. Attach Top Plate (B)
to Table Top (A) using Tabletop Screws (M).

Assembly Notes:
During assembly, hand tighten screws only. When all screws are in place, you may then tighten all screws completely.
CAUTION:
1. Do not use this table as a step ladder.
2. Check for loose screws and tighten them every 6 months.
